Consequently, the fatigue effects on bridges need to be considered and more accurately reflected within the proper bridge design specifications. This thesis describes the calibration process used to select the load and resistance factors for the fatigue limit states of steel bridge members within the AASHTO LRFD Bridge Design Specifications. The process presented within this thesis builds upon work completed as part of the Strategic Highway Research Program No. 2 including the determination of the fatigue load model. The resistance model was developed using available fatigue test data and statistically analyzed using specially developed techniques. Load and resistance factors were finally chosen for both Fatigue I and Fatigue II service limit states. Many of the authors were scholar-practitioners, who utilized their unique talents to present articles from various specializations, such as Asian Studies, kinesiology, history, anthropology, philosophy, and physical education. Those who were serious about this field subscribed to the journal to read articles noted for their high academic and aesthetic standards. Most were in the United States, Canada, and Europe, but also in other areas of the world. These naturally included martial art schools and individual practitioners. There was a strong base among university and public libraries too. As founder of Via Media, I've decided to assemble this anthology of articles relating to taijiquan. There are over three hundred million taiji practitioners worldwide, drawn to the art mainly for health maintenance and it therapeutic value. Researchers can benefit from this handy anthology, particularly for the information and analyses presented, including the rich bibliographic listings. Taiji practitioners will also gain insights to benefit their own practice, be it for health and/or self-defense. Included here are sixty-four articles, the same number of hexagrams in the Book of Changes (Yijing). In addition to 735 illustrations, there are glossaries, maps, charts, and bibliographies. Taijiquan is the term representing the general category of study, but taijiquan can be subdivided into its branches, from the original Chen Family Style to highly popular Yang Family Style. Other lineages are presented, such as the Wu and Sun systems.The variety of material in this anthology reflects in-depth scholarly research and the experience of master practitioners.
